Step 1: Assess Your Interests and Skills


Before you begin your search start to consider the causes that you're passionate about. Are you passionate about environmental protection, education or perhaps public health? Also, consider the skills that you've got to benefit the causes you care about. Are you adept at coordinating as well as teaching? Maybe possess a degree in medicine? Being aware of your hobbies and expertise can aid you in locating that most satisfying volunteer position.

Step 3: Make use of online Platforms


Several online platforms can help you find volunteering opportunities in Bloomington. Sites such VolunteerMatch.org as well as Idealist.org allow you to search for potential opportunities based on your location and interests. They are particularly valuable in locating specific projects that require your unique skills or interest.



Step 4: Connect Locally


Sometimes, the most effective way to get volunteer jobs is through networking. Take part in community gatherings, join local groups, and speak to those involved in volunteering. Word-of-mouth can lead to opportunities and opportunities that aren't announced on traditional platforms.

Step 5: Consider Virtual Volunteering


If your schedule doesn't allow for regular in-person volunteering, consider virtual volunteering opportunities. Many companies require help in designing websites, content creation and data entry all of which can be handled from an office at home.

Step 6: Take the Initiative


If you aren't able to find the most suitable volunteer job, you might consider starting by creating your own volunteer project. Create a network of like-minded people to address an subject that's near to your heart. This might include organizing an annual clean-up in your community, initiating another food drive, giving elderly neighbours help with technology.

Step 7: Stay Committed


If you are able to find a volunteer initiative that makes you feel excited, engage in the project. In the long run, regular volunteering will lead to closer ties with your local community, and also a bigger influence on the cause that you are passionate about.
